Seattle Kraken Betting Preview


The Seattle Kraken lost to the Predators and Avs, and they play the Panthers next. The Kraken have lost 4 straight games.

The Seattle Kraken are averaging 2.8 goals per game and are scoring on 21.1 percent of their power play opportunities. Jordan Eberle leads Seattle with 22 goals, Vince Dunn has 29 assists, and Matty Beniers has 122 shots on goal. Defensively, the Seattle Kraken are allowing 2.98 goals per game and are killing 72.7 percent of their opponent’s power plays. Joey Daccord has allowed 109 goals on 1,098 shots faced, while Philipp Grubauer has given up 59 goals on 667 shots.

Vancouver Canucks Betting Preview


The Vancouver Canucks lost to the Senators, beat the Predators, and play the Panthers next. The Canucks have lost 10 of their last 13 games.

The Vancouver Canucks are averaging 2.52 goals per game and are scoring 18.1 percent of their power-play opportunities. Kiefer Sherwood leads Vancouver with 17 goals, Filip Hronek has 31 assists, and Jake DeBrusk has 166 shots on goal. Defensively, the Vancouver Canucks are allowing 3.68 goals per game and are killing 71.2 percent of their opponent’s power plays. Thatcher Demko has given up 54 goals on 514 shots faced, while Kevin Lankinen has allowed 119 goals on 965 shots.

Seattle Kraken vs Vancouver Canucks Prediction


The Kraken have just one win this month but they’re still in the playoff conversation. This is a must-win for that to remain the case. The Canucks are a dreadful team that’s been even worse on their home ice. The Canucks have zero betting value. The Kraken smoked the Canucks a couple of weeks ago, 5-1. The fact the price is this cheap to fade the Canucks feels almost too good to be true. Still, give me the Kraken on the road in a must-win game for their playoff hopes.
